[파이썬 실습] 1등 당첨! 로또 번호 추출하기 - for, random, range

파이썬 실습 '로또 번호'

1등 당첨! 로또 번호를 만들어 보겠습니다.
로또 번호는 반복문(for문)을 사용합니다.



*****
for문의 기본 구조

for 변수 in 리스트 (또는 튜플, 문자열): 
    수행할 문장1
    수행할 문장2
    ...
*****

01. 기본

num = 0
lotto = []
for i in range(6):
num = random.randint(1, 45)
lotto.append(num)
print(lotto)


02. 짧게

print(random.sample(range(1, 46), 6))

ex)
print(random.choice(word)) # 리스트에서 랜덤으로 1개 추출
print(random.sample(word, 2)) # 리스트에서 랜덤으로 2개 추출
print(random.randint(1,50)) # 1에서 50 사이에 수를 랜덤으로 1개 추출



댓글

이 블로그의 인기 게시물

[python] 1. 파이썬 라이브러리 설치 및 버전확인

[python] 4. 파이썬 파일 불러올때 설정 (데이터양, 인덱스 설정)

[파이썬 실습] 랜덤 타자 게임 만들기 - while, random, time